Output 166585915fa772d63f5432a88e62ff1a0ae7dbd687ee5f0ef038bdc72bfc93ae:1

value
5016370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feb1fb5e0e0c14aecea2ed44a6f37ff6966cf99 OP_EQUAL
address
3N6zH1otr48kDXbyZ3fubjgw3kTLDsdcMU
transaction
166585915fa772d63f5432a88e62ff1a0ae7dbd687ee5f0ef038bdc72bfc93ae
spent
true